MOROCCO.
FIGHTING CONTINUBS. EVACUATION DEMANDED. By Electric Telegraph—Copyright. Australian and N.Z. Cable Association Received 5.5 p.m., Aug. sLli. MADRID, Aug. 4. Fighting continues at Melilla. The rebels have captured Nader. Public demonstrations here continue to demand the evacuation of Morocco in preference to undertaking' a colonial war involving increased taxation.
